Webequipment. New asphalt surfaces must be free of excess oils and asphalt emulsions for thermoplastic pavement markings to adhere properly. In general, new asphalt should be open to traffic for 3-7 days before laying thermoplastic markings. This helps prevent tracking of asphalt onto the surfaces of markings. 3.6 Chip Seal or Slurry Seal
